Let’s dive into some creative concepts that can inspire your next home project!Functional Layouts for Laundry Room Half BathsWhen designing a laundry room half bath, the layout is crucial. Consider a compact design that allows for easy movement while handling chores. A stacked washer and dryer can save space, while a wall-mounted sink adds convenience. This setup ensures that both laundry and bathroom tasks can be performed efficiently without cluttering the area.Stylish Storage SolutionsIncorporating smart storage solutions can make a huge difference in your laundry room half bath. Use floating shelves to display decorative items or organize laundry essentials. A combination of closed cabinets and open shelving can provide both functionality and a modern look. Don't forget about utilizing the space above the washer and dryer for extra storage!Color Schemes and MaterialsThe right color scheme can dramatically change the vibe of your laundry room half bath. Soft, neutral palettes create a calm and airy feel, while bold colors or patterns can add character. Consider using water-resistant materials like tile for the flooring and walls to ensure longevity and ease of maintenance.Lighting and AccessoriesGood lighting is essential in any laundry room half bath. Incorporate bright overhead lights and ambient lighting to make the space feel welcoming.
